Donald Trump Criticizes Judges on Budget Cuts and Defends Government Efficiency with Elon Musk

U.S. President Donald Trump has criticized judges who oppose government spending cuts, stating that he hopes they will allow him to do what he was elected to do by the people. Speaking to the media at the White House, Trump remarked, “There is a massive fraud happening, how can judges stop us from uncovering the fraud?” He added that while he always follows judicial decisions, appealing court rulings only causes delays in the matter.
Trump expressed that if judges claim they cannot review certain actions, it would be unfortunate for the country. His remarks come amidst ongoing disputes over budgetary issues and government funding.
Meanwhile, tech entrepreneur Elon Musk stood by Trump, defending the efficiency of government departments. While at the White House with Trump, Musk promised that they would work on fixing payment system flaws within the Department of Treasury.
